The Jay Feather Ex-Port by Jayco is a wining combination! Jayco has combined the compact style of the Jay Feather SPORT with the expandability of the Jay Feather EXP. The result is a fun-loving travel trailer that's light enough to be towed by most SUVs and mini-vans on the market. It comes with all the daytime essentials then expands to increase your sleeping space at night. Jayco, Inc. was founded in 1968 by a man of strong faith and vision. The late Lloyd J. Bontrager, family man and inventor, felt he could build the world a better RV. He longed to create a company of his own, one that clearly reflected his ideals: a company where everyone would be treated as "family".
With encouragement from his wife Bertha, Lloyd started Jayco on their farm--in two chicken houses and a barn! He developed his own prototype camping trailer and a unique lifter system for fold-down campers, the basic design of which is patented and still in use today. By the end of 1968, his fledging company of 15 employees had sold 132 fold-down camping trailers. Today, Jayco's "family" of employees has grown to nearly 1,500 people, while more than 25,000 people join our "extended family" of customers each year.
